MCP Builder
Build MCP servers that expose external systems through clear, reliable tools. Default to TypeScript MCP SDK for new servers unless repo language or user request points to Python/FastMCP.
Workflow
- Define target users, target API/service, auth model, transport, and whether server is local stdio or remote Streamable HTTP.

- Map service API into tools. Prefer broad endpoint coverage with a few workflow tools only where they remove real multi-call friction.
- Implement shared API client, auth, pagination, error handling, and response formatting before adding many tools.
- For each tool, provide precise name, concise description, constrained input
schema, structured output where supported, pagination, and annotations:
readOnlyHint,destructiveHint,idempotentHint,openWorldHint. - Test build/lint plus MCP Inspector. Add evaluations for realistic read-only tasks when server behavior must be proven.
Quality Bar
- Tool names are action-oriented and consistently prefixed.
- Errors tell agent what failed and what to try next.
- Large result sets are filtered, paginated, or summarized.
- Auth secrets come from environment or secret manager, never source.
- Mutating tools make risk obvious in name, schema, annotations, and response.
- No duplicated endpoint glue when a shared helper is enough.
